Troubleshooting LCD issues iPhone 5c?

So, I recently got an iPhone 5C, whose owner smashed the dock flex and dock connector while trying to replace the battery....

First step before doing nothing was to see if there are other issues, so I charged battery by soldering a cable to it until it was at 4.1V... When I plugged it in the phone I found that there was no image on the screen, I checked that there is voltage in the LCM Connector and there is no apparent damage on it.

I tried connecting the LCM Connector of an iPhone 5 screen and didn't get signal either.

I can't seem to find Diode Mode readings for that connector on iPhone 5C, this is the only way I can think of to discard damages on the phone itself.
